Recognizing 7th grader, Levi Mallow, for his volunteer spirit and dedication to serving his country. Levi is a cadet airman with the Illinois National Guard. He dedicates his time every Tuesday, one Saturday a month and extended time during the summer. Thank you, Levi, and well done!

For our Pi Day celebration, the students earned the chance to pie the staff because they brought in over 400 items to donate to Open Arms beating our goal of 314 items. Way to go, 6th graders!!!

Creator's Corner in Room 62 is open and full of creators. Fifth grade students are taking things apart, repurposing parts and pieces, and learning a lot about how things work. The room is noisy and chaotic, but the discoveries are priceless.
